TI Acquires CICLON Semiconductor: TI has acquired Bethlehem, PA-based CICLON Semiconductor, a designer of high-frequency, high-efficiency power MOSFETs. CICLON's energy-saving technology will help TI deliver high-density, high-frequency power solutions with double the operating frequency, a 20% smaller footprint, and greater than 90% efficiency. Applications for this technology include high-power computing and server systems.

Single-Cell, Li-Ion Battery Fuel Gauge for Battery Pack Integration: The bq27541 is a highly accurate, standalone, single-cell Li-Ion and Li-Polymer battery capacity monitoring and reporting device designed for space-limited, portable applications. It uses patented Impedance Track™ technology to accurately predict battery capacity instantly under all conditions without learning or conditioning cycles.
  • HDQ or I²C communication
  • Reports accurate time-to-empty at both measured and host-requested load values
  • Reports available capacity compensated for discharge rate, temperature, and age
  • Applications: PDAs, MP3 players, multimedia players, digital still cameras, video cameras, handheld devices, chargers, external hard drives, headsets

8-Pin, High-Performance, Resonant Mode Controller: Designed for off-line AC/DC or DC/DC applications, the UCC25600 controller works in the LLC-resonant, half-bridge topology and operates with zero voltage switching (ZVS) to provide highly-efficient voltage conversion operation that eliminates nearly all switching losses.
  • Frequency modulation control
  • Programmable dead-time control with precision +50nSec set-point accuracy
  • Applications: Power supplies from 300W to 1kW+, AC/DC power supplies for digital TVs, embedded power supplies for consumer electronics, merchant AC/DC or DC/DC power supplies, gaming and general-purpose adapters, computer and LCD monitor power supplies

2-A, 28-V, 1-MHz Step-Down SWIFT™ DC/DC Converter with Eco-Mode™: The TPS54232 is a 3.5 V - to 28-V input, 2-A, non-synchronous buck DC/DC converter that integrates an 80mΩRds (on) high-side MOSFET. The device switches at 1000 kHz, allowing a smaller inductor to save board space. When the peak load current falls below 160mA, a pulse-skipping Eco-Mode™ feature is automatically activated to increase efficiency under light load conditions.
  • 1-MHz fixed switching frequency
  • Applications: Set-top boxes, CPE equipment, LCD displays, peripherals, battery chargers, industrial and car audio power supplies, 5-V, 12-V and 24-V distributed power systems

Low-Noise, Very Low-Drift, Precision Voltage Reference: The REF50xx, designed for industrial applications, combines excellent low drift with the lowest noise and highest accuracy of TI's voltage reference devices. The combination of 3ppm/°C maximum drift, low noise (3Vpp/V), and high accuracy (0.05%) achieves accuracy and system performance levels previously available only through use of more costly buried zener technologies.
  • Low temperature drift:
    • High grade: 3ppm/°C (max)
    • Standard grade: 8ppm/°C
  • Applications: Medical instrumentation, test and measurement, high-accuracy industrial and process control, high-accuracy reference, precision current sources, high-resolution A/D and D/A converters

Audio Codec AC'97 Voltage-Translation Transceiver: The SN74AVC6T622 voltage-level transceiver interfaces 1.8-V audio codec (AC'97) controllers – the audio/analog modem functionality found in personal computers – with 3.3-V AC'97 codec links. With the digital switching levels of today's AC'97 codecs lowering to 1.8-V logic levels, the SN74AVC6T622 device can be used to bridge the gap between legacy 3.3-V AC'97 codecs and AC'97 controllers that are now operating at 1.8V.
  • Configurable I/O switching levels with dual-supply pins operating over full 1.2-V to 3.6-V power supply range
  • ESD protection of 7-kV HBM
  • Low static power consumption and small package size ideal for AC'97 applications
  • Applications: Notebooks, desktop computers

High-Speed USB 2.0 (480-Mbps) 1:2 Multiplexer/Demultiplexer Switch: The TS3USB30E high-bandwidth switch is designed for the switching of high-speed USB 2.0 signals in handset and consumer applications, such as PDAs, cell phones, digital cameras, notebooks with hubs or controllers with limited USB I/Os. The wide bandwidth (900 MHz) of this switch allows signals to pass with minimum edge and phase distortion.
  • Multiplexes differential outputs from a USB host device to one of two corresponding outputs
  • Switch is bi-directional and offers little or no attenuation of high-speed signals at the outputs
  • Low bit-to-bit skew and high channel-to-channel noise isolation
